These are super easy to make and definitely worth it – especially if you want a sweet breakfast treat!
Ingredients:
- 2 packages crescent rolls
For Filling:
- 2 – 8 ounce packages of cream cheese (softened!)
- 1 cup s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
For Topping:
- 3/4 stick butter (melted)
- 1 1/2 teaspoons cinnamon
- 1/4 cup sugar
Instructions:
- Preheat oven to 350 F. Press one package of cresent rolls across a greased 9 x 13 pan.
- Beat two packages of softened cream cheese with one cup of sugar and 1 teaspoon of vanilla. Spread mixture over rolls.
- Spread out second package of crescent rolls and lay on top of the cream cheese mixture.
- Melt butter and spread evenly over the top. Use a basting brush if you have one and try to not let the butter ‘puddle’ up.
- Mix cinnamon and 1/4 cup of sugar and sprinkle over the top. It is best to use your fingers to sprinkle this.
- Bake at 350 degrees for 25-30 minutes, or until lightly browned on top. Take a fork and check the bottom to make sure it is not doughy. The bottom part will be lighter than the top.
- Try to be patient and let cool completely before cutting. If you cannot wait, like me, wait about 10 minutes and then cut into them. Be careful of the cream cheese burning your tongue. Store extras in the fridge, or freeze for a later snack!
